In 1969, at the age of 80 and going blind, George Spahn allowed Charles Manson and his followers to move in rent-free in exchange for labor, with them doing daily chores and running the horse-rental business, which kept them (and Spahn) afloat. A wildfire burned down structures at the ranch in September 1970. It is now a part of California's Santa Susana Pass State Historic Park. Spahn died in 1974, while Manson died in 2017 from.

The Spahn Movie Ranch is a 55-acre (22 ha) property located on Santa Susana Pass in the Simi Hills above Chatsworth, California. The Spahn Movie Ranch, once owned by silent film actor William S. Hart , was used to film many westerns, particularly from the 1940s to the 1960s, including Duel in the Sun , and episodes of television's Bonanza and.
